On 16 Nov 2001, Paolo Cassago wrote: > I'm testing PostgreSQL, version 7.1.2, and I create a table, > test1, with these kind of fields: > > CREATE TABLE test1 ( > id integer, > content varchar > ); > > with 800.000 records, and a btree index setted on the id field. > > I noticed the query uses the index for "=" and "<" operators, but if > the value used for the "<" operator is higher (600.000 for example), > the query makes a seq scan of the table, and the index never works > with the ">" operator. Am I managing the indexes well ? Let's go through the standard things. :) Have you vacuum analyzed the table? What does explain show for the queries (particularly the row count). If the number of rows grabbed is a reasonable percentage of the table, currently sequence scan *may* be faster than an index scan, so this may not be incorrect.
